Abstract:
The dissertation project deals with the diverse ghost and spectre phenomena in Andreas Gryphius' dramas in the context of the ghost discourse within the 17th century as well as the poetic models of Gryphius' ghost phenomena. The project is based on the assumption that the author Andreas Gryphius reinterpreted the scientific-theological belief in ghosts, which was already fading in the middle of the 17th century, and aims to trace this poetic reinterpretation within the drama corpus by means of a source-orientated approach based on the history of knowledge.
